"Partly due to the proliferation of small businesses, more and more companies now allow pets in the workplace. And according to a survey by the American Pet Products Manufacturers Association, the benefits are many: a more productive work environment, lower stress, decreased employee absenteeism and employees willing to work overtime."
"If you're among the growing number of people who take their best friends to work, your Better Business Bureau offers a few guidelines that will ensure Bowser remains welcome:> Dogs should be clean, well-groomed, and free of ticks and fleas.
> They must consistently behave well with other dogs and people.
> There should be a limit on potty incidents before they are banned.
> Dogs should not be wandering around and invading other workers' areas.
> Schedule appropriate times for feeding and walking.
Start with trust."
